Rinkuškiu Alaus Darykla - Aiko


Tasted on September 5, 2009.

An unremarkable Euro strong lager clocking in at 9.5% alcohol. The taste is grainy without much else going on. If this beer gets too warm some of the alcohol heat comes out because it doesn't have any other flavors to hide behind. This is usually one of the beers that I recommend to anyone who comes into the store and asks, "What's the strongest beer that you have?". We have stronger beers, but usually when somebody asks that question they are just looking to get buzzed with no intention of being classy during the process.
